Solution

The correct option is C

|a|<2


Explanation for the correct option:

Identify the valid condition

Given lines,x+y=4 and x+y=-4

Since (a,a) lies between these lines,

(a+a4)(a+a+4)<0

(2a4)(2a+4)<0

(a2)(a+2)<0

Thus, -2<a<2

So |a|<2

Hence, option (C) |a|<2, is the correct answer.
